[0011] A method for planting lemons with strong disease resistance, comprising the following steps:
[0012] Step 1. Use 30- to 40-year-old culture soil to grow lemon seedlings for 2 to 3 months; graft the lemon seedlings to grapefruit seedlings, and wrap the grafted parts of lemon seedlings and grapefruit seedlings with plastic wrap. After 5-6 months of cultivation, the grafting is completed;
[0013] Step 2. Prepare fertilizer, which is calculated by parts by weight and consists of the following raw materials: 5 parts of eggs, 3.5 parts of brown sugar, 5 parts of castor bean root, 2 parts of neem bark and 3 parts of drunken horse grass; carry out mixed fermentation for 3 to 5 months ;
